How To Fix Battlefield 2042 Wrong Version Error?

Here’s a detailed troubleshooting guide to help you out.

1. Check For Windows Updates

The first thing you should do is check if your Windows operating system is up to date. Battlefield 2042 requires a Windows version of 19041 or higher. So, make sure to update your OS to the latest version.

Here’s how to do it:

  1. First, go to Settings by pressing the “Windows + I keys”.
  2. Click on “Update & Security”.
  3. Click on “Windows Update”.
  4. Click on “Check for updates”.
  5. If updates are available, click on “Download and install”.

2. Check For Game Updates

If your Windows operating system is up to date and you are still seeing the “Wrong Version” error message, then you should check if there are any updates available for Battlefield 2042.

Here’s how to do it:

  1. Open the Origin client on your PC.
  2. Click on “My Game Library”.
  3. Right-click on Battlefield 2042.
  4. Click on “Check for Update”.

3. Update The GPU Driver

If you’re still encountering the wrong version error after updating Windows, the next step is to update your GPU driver.

Here’s how to do it:

  • Right-click on the Start menu and open Device Manager.
  • Expand the Display Adapters section.
  • Right-click on your GPU and select Update driver.
  • Choose the option to search automatically for updated driver software.
  • If a new driver is available, follow the on-screen instructions to download and install it.

4. Verify Game Files

If you have already updated your Windows operating system and Battlefield 2042 and you are still seeing the “Wrong Version” error message, then you should verify the game files. Here’s how to do it:

  1. Open the Origin client on your PC.
  2. Click on “My Game Library”.
  3. Right-click on Battlefield 2042.
  4. Click on “Repair Game”.

5. Reinstall The Game

If none of the above steps work, then you should consider reinstalling Battlefield 2042. Here’s how to do it:

  1. Open the Origin client on your PC.
  2. Click on “My Game Library”.
  3. Right-click on Battlefield 2042.
  4. Click on “Uninstall”.
  5. Once the game is uninstalled, click on “Download” to reinstall it.
